Output babbaa1acb1e8a587643834bcee9713887a9066529aaef415739d42c791282c1:1

value
39000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fafa8b7b10d9f955c822fb66abd69b9005f8477 OP_EQUAL
address
3BsZMqnPSC21a3k7bAmBrjMH2tt7Nu9SVd
transaction
babbaa1acb1e8a587643834bcee9713887a9066529aaef415739d42c791282c1
spent
true